E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
事务隔离级别
脏读、幻读、不可重复读,傻傻分不清楚
解决办法:把数据库的
事务隔离级别
调整到READ_COMMITTED(读提交/不可重复读)不可重复读
热水养鲨鱼
·
2023-09-05 08:44
mysql
百分百就业方案
消息推送、IM实时通信、知识图(图数据库)、微信支付、ES、用户画像、智能推荐、实时网站数据监控;3、个人网站,博客内容知识体系准备(JVM、多线程、分布式事务、分布式锁、Redis、MySQL调优、
事务隔离级别
及锁
大黑跟小白的日常
·
2023-09-05 07:04
MySQL之事务与引擎
目录一、事物1、事务的概念2、事务的ACID特点3、事务之间的相互影响4、Mysql及
事务隔离级别
(四种)1、查询会话
事务隔离级别
2、查询会话
事务隔离级别
3、设置全局
事务隔离级别
4、设置会话
事务隔离级别
云开朗
·
2023-09-05 06:03
mysql
数据库
InnoDB 的默认隔离级别是什么?
如果没有隔离级别基础知识的话先看看:说说Mysql的四种隔离级别看个总结的表格
事务隔离级别
脏读不可重复读幻读读未提交是是是不可重复读否是是可重复读否否是串行化否否否为何会采用可重复读作为其默认隔离级别?
学一次
·
2023-09-04 17:43
MySQL数据库
数据库
mysql
java
C++面试题(期)-数据库(二)
1.3.4谈谈MySQL的
事务隔离级别
1.3.5MySQL的
事务隔离级别
是怎么实现的?1.3.6事务可以嵌套吗?1.3.7如何实现可重复读?1.3.8如何解决幻读问题?
cat_fish_rain
·
2023-09-04 10:15
数据库
Mysql数据库
事务隔离级别
造成死锁
操作系统,Mysql5.7.40版本程序运行正常,开发环境Windows操作系统,Mysql5.7.40一旦执行这段代码就会造成数据库死锁,对比两个环境数据库配置文件,发现差别很大,经过尝试,发现是数据库
事务隔离级别
配置造成的
MatrixRevolutions
·
2023-09-04 08:03
数据库
mysql
Mysql--索引,
事务隔离级别
、锁 、主从复制,读写分离
目录一Mysql主从复制二读写分离()mycat中间件的配置文件/usr/mycat/conf/schema.conf/usr/mycat/conf/server.conf日志文件binlogbinlog指二进制日志,它记录了数据库上的所有改变,并以二进制的形式保存在磁盘中,它可以用来查看数据库的变更历史、数据库增量备份和恢复、MySQL的复制(主从数据库的复制)。binlog有三种格式:stat
Ke_dragon
·
2023-09-03 17:16
mysql
数据库
java
openGauss学习笔记-37 openGauss 高级数据管理-事务
openGauss数据库支持的
事务隔离级别
有读已提
superman超哥
·
2023-09-03 12:37
openGauss学习笔记
openGauss
开源数据库
SQL
数据库
云计算
【JavaEE进阶】Spring事务和事务传播机制
下事务不会自动回滚的解决方案2.2@Transactional作用范围2.3@Transactional参数说明2.4@Transactional工作原理三.事务的隔离级别1.事务的四大特性2.Spring中设置
事务隔离级别
四
xxxflower.
·
2023-09-02 10:28
JaveEE进阶
java-ee
spring
数据库
《MySQL》第十篇 MVCC与BufferPool缓存机制
一.MVCC多版本并发控制机制二.Innodb引擎SQL执行的BufferPool缓存机制一.MVCC多版本并发控制机制MySQL在读已提交和可重复读
事务隔离级别
上可以保证事务较高的隔离性,同样的SQL
搬砖界的小白
·
2023-09-02 09:31
#
MySQL
数据库
mysql
数据结构
数据库
分布式事务学习笔记
MySQL事务1、MySQL
事务隔离级别
读未提交(READUNCOMMITTED)(存在脏读的问题)读已提交(READCOMMITTED)可重复读(REPEATABLEREAD)串行化(SERIALIZABLE
hellotqq
·
2023-09-02 08:31
Java
java
分布式事务
可串行化加锁规则
可串行化加锁规则本文简要介绍基于锁的serialize数据库
事务隔离级别
的实现2PL封锁协议锁升级:从共享锁升级为排他锁。发生在共享阶段。锁降级:从排他锁降级为共享锁。发生在缩减阶段。
love is sour
·
2023-09-02 06:24
数据库
数据库
Mysql事务
文章目录1.事务简介2.事务操作3.事务的四大特性(ACID)(面试题)4.并发事务问题5.
事务隔离级别
1.事务简介事务时一组操作的集合,它是一个不可分割的工作单位,事务会把所有的操作作为一个整体一起向系统提交或撤销操作请求
jakiechaipush
·
2023-09-01 18:09
Mysql
mysql
数据库
mysql的update更新where不带索引字段导致死锁
InnoDB存储引擎的默认
事务隔离级别
是「可重复读
隔壁寝室老吴
·
2023-09-01 17:49
mysql
数据库
数据库
事务隔离级别
数据库
事务隔离级别
:不同隔离级别引发的问题:对于同时运行的多个事务(多线程并发),当这些事务访问数据库中相同的数据时,如果没有采取必要的隔离机制,就会导致各种并发问题:(问题的本质就是线程安全问题,共享数据的问题
Nice康
·
2023-09-01 14:42
数据库
sql
java
深入理解sql:进阶版
目录背景举例子查询和嵌套查询:联合查询(UNION和UNIONALL):窗口函数:CTE(公共表达式):索引优化:
事务隔离级别
和锁定:性能优化:存储过程和函数:触发器:动态SQL:数据库安全性:详细说说多表联查内连接
Circ.
·
2023-09-01 08:12
感受
sql
数据库
数据库事务的特性及其实现原理
1.3.数据库事务的特性2.数据库事务特性的实现原理2.1.原子性2.2.持久性`redolog`与`binlog`2.3.隔离性2.3.1.锁机制2.3.2.脏读、不可重复读和幻读2.3.3.数据库
事务隔离级别
桐花思雨
·
2023-09-01 06:03
数据库
#
mysql
数据库
MySQL— 基础语法大全及操作演示!!!(事务)
MySQL——基础语法大全及操作演示(事务)六、事务6.1事务简介6.2事务操作6.2.1未控制事务6.2.2控制事务一6.2.3控制事务二6.3事务四大特性6.4并发事务问题6.5
事务隔离级别
MySQL
酷酷的懒虫
·
2023-09-01 01:03
数据库
mysql
android
数据库
MySQL索引、事务、事务与存储引擎
组合索引(单列索引与多列索引)1.5.5全文索引(FULLTEXT)1.6查看索引1.7删除索引2、事务2.1MySQL事务的概念2.2事务的ACID概念及特点2.3事务之间的相互影响2.4Mysql及
事务隔离级别
曦雨天梦
·
2023-08-31 23:00
mysql
数据库
事务隔离级别
和MVCC
事务并发执行时遇到的一致性问题脏写如果一个事务修改了另一个为提交事务修改过的事务,就意味着发生了脏写现象。我们可以把脏写现象简称为P0.假设现在事务T1和T2并发执行,它们都要访问数据项x(可以把数据项x当作一条记录的某个字段)。那么P0对应的操作执行序列如下所示:p0:w1[x]...w2[x]...((c1ora1)and(c2ora2)inanyorder)其中w1[x]表示事务T1修改了数
·
2023-08-31 17:33
六、事务-5.
事务隔离级别
MySQL默认的隔离级别:可重复读repeatedreadOracle默认的隔离级别:读已提交readcommitted二、语句1、查看
事务隔离级别
ZYYzyy1993
·
2023-08-31 07:06
MySQL
数据库
电商项目实战之分布式事务解决方案
电商项目实战之分布式事务解决方案本地事务
事务隔离级别
事务传播机制分布式事务CAP理论选举与同步理论BASE理论解决方案2PC模式(XA事务)柔性事务-TCC事务补偿型方案柔性事务-最大努力通知型方案柔性事务
Charles Yan
·
2023-08-31 06:39
Project
Practice
Distributed
Microservices
分布式事务
MySQL之事务与引擎
目录一、事物1、事务的概念2、事务的ACID特点3、事务之间的相互影响4、Mysql及
事务隔离级别
(四种)5、演示1、查询会话
事务隔离级别
2、查询会话
事务隔离级别
3、设置全局
事务隔离级别
4、设置会话
事务隔离级别
我叫yyy
·
2023-08-30 12:25
mysql
数据库
计算机面经--【MySQL篇】
6、描述一下数据库
事务隔离级别
,
MrZhang_JAVAer
·
2023-08-29 21:47
mysql
java
面试
经验分享
数据库
【进阶篇】MySQL 存储引擎详解
2.1.InnoDB存储引擎底层原理InnoDB记录存储结构和索引页结构InnoDB记录存储结构:InnoDB索引页结构:3.MVCC详解3.1.版本号分配:3.2.数据读取:3.3.数据写入:3.4.
事务隔离级别
冰点.
·
2023-08-29 17:36
MySQL从入门到精通
mysql
数据库
Spring事务传播行为,
事务隔离级别
以及事务失效的场景
文章目录事务的实现事务的传播行为(propagationbehavior)事务的隔离级别事务失效的原因访问权限方法被final修饰方法内部调用解决办法:新加一个XxxHelpService类解决办法:在该Service类中注入自己解决办法:通过AopContent类未被Spring管理的类多线程调用表不支持事务未开启事务事务传播特性使用不当手动捕获异常抛出非RuntimeException异常自定
Java技术债务
·
2023-08-28 23:49
Java
Spring
SpringBoot
spring
java
spring
boot
面试
使用
事务隔离级别
(RC,RR)解决脏读,不可重复读和幻读现象
但是,有一种解决这些问题的方法——
事务隔离级别
。
事务隔离级别
是指在多个事务同时运行时,数据库系统为了防止数据并发访问所引起的问题而采取的一种机制。
Kkuil
·
2023-08-28 20:40
数据库
MySQL经典36问!牛
事务隔离级别
有哪些?索引什么是索引?索引的优缺点?索引的作用?什么情况下需要建索引?什么情况下不建索引?索引的数据结构Hash索引和B+树索引的区别?为什么B+树比B树更适合实现数据库索引?
好些年了
·
2023-08-28 17:12
【八股】2023秋招八股复习笔记4(MySQL & Redis等)
文章目录目录1、MySQLmysql索引实现mysql索引优化mysql索引失效的情况mysql千万数据优化mysql
事务隔离级别
&实现原理mysqlMVCC版本链(undolog)mysql数据同步机制
小哈里
·
2023-08-28 10:46
就业
笔记
mysql
redis
数据库
3、事务隔离
隔离性与隔离级别事务的特性:原子性、一致性、隔离性、持久性多事务同时执行的时候,可能会出现的问题:脏读、不可重复读、幻读
事务隔离级别
:读未提交、读提交、可重复读、串行化不同
事务隔离级别
的区别:读未提交:
内卷星球
·
2023-08-28 09:16
Spring事务的隔离级别
使用
事务隔离级别
可以控制并发事务在同时执行时的某种行为。前言:在学习Spring
事务隔离级别
前我们先了解一下什么是脏读,幻读,不可重复读。
野原新之助(猿究院)
·
2023-08-28 09:52
spring
java
数据库
【JavaEE】Spring事务-@Transactional参数介绍-事务的隔离级别以及传播机制
Transactional参数介绍1.1value和transactionManager1.2timeout1.3readOnly1.4后面四个1.5isolation与propagation2.Spring
事务隔离级别
s:103
·
2023-08-28 04:07
JavaEE
java-ee
spring
数据库
事务
Mysql知识梳理
Mysql知识梳理索引索引分类索引未命中的原因性能调优命令Explain回表mysql性能优化事务四大特性
事务隔离级别
设置
事务隔离级别
存储引擎聚簇索引和非聚簇索引聚簇索引非聚簇索引最左前缀结合原则全文索引索引索引分类
小小的人儿居然已存在
·
2023-08-27 11:49
#
mysql
mysql
数据库
MySQL 事务
2、自动提交策略四、
事务隔离级别
1、脏读2、不可重复读3、幻读(虚读)4、隔离事务的级别一、事务概述Transaction,一个最小的不可再分的工作单元,通常一个事物对于一个完整的业务。
埋头苦干的小冯
·
2023-08-26 21:20
MySQL
mysql
oracle
数据库
MySQL
事务隔离级别
详解
一、MySQL事务MySQL事务指在InnoDB引擎下,MyISAM引擎不支持事务的。数据库事务指的是一组数据操作,事务内的操作要么就是全部成功,要么就是全部失败。事务具有原子性(Atomicity)、一致性(Consistency)、隔离性(Isolation)、持久性(Durability)四个特性,简称ACID。二、MySQL事务并发问题脏读:脏读指的是读到了其他事务未提交的数据,未提交意味
追梦人胜胜
·
2023-08-26 18:09
【MySQL】读完带你深刻了解Mysql中的MVCC机制
目录MVCC(多版本并发控制)是用来干什么的丢失更新、脏读两个问题
事务隔离级别
都能解决,那MVCC还有什么用,直接设定合适的隔离级别不就行了?MVCC和乐观锁的关系是什么?
是瑞穗的猫啊
·
2023-08-25 20:35
mysql
数据库
缓存
spring
spring事务传播
什么是事务、事务特性、
事务隔离级别
、spring事务传播特性事务传播:传播种类介绍1.PROPAGATION_REQUIRED(需要requierd):如果当前有事务就支持当前事务,如果没有就创建事务。
浅瞳_e42e
·
2023-08-25 18:49
Spring 事务(事务、声明式事务@Transactional、
事务隔离级别
、事务传播机制)
目录1.事务的定义2.Spring中事务的实现2.1MySQL中的事务使用2.2Spring中编程事务的实现2.3Spring中声明式事务2.3.1声明式事务的实现@Transactional2.3.2@Transactional作用域2.3.3@Transactional参数说明2.3.4注意事项(1)解决方法1(将异常抛出)(2)解决方法2(使用代码手动回滚事务)2.3.5@Transacti
豆腐乾净找方规
·
2023-08-25 11:53
spring
java
数据库
spring
boot
后端
mysql(八)
事务隔离级别
及加锁流程详解
目录MySQL锁简介什么是锁锁的作用锁的种类共享排他锁共享锁排它锁粒度锁全局锁表级锁页级锁行级锁种类意向锁间隙临键记录锁记录锁间隙锁加锁的流程锁的内存结构加锁的基本流程根据主键加锁根据二级索引加锁根据非索引字段查询加锁加锁规律锁信息查看查看锁的sql语句数据库事务可串行化(Serializable)(最高级别)可重复读(RepeatableRead)读已提交(ReadCommitted)读未提交(
皆是梦
·
2023-08-25 05:39
数据库
mysql
oracle
数据库
【
事务隔离级别
】
事务隔离级别
(通俗易懂的掌握事务隔离,初学者必看!)
常见的四种
事务隔离级别
读未提交读已提交为什么没有解决幻读问题,是怎么导致的?可重复读串行化什么是事务的隔离级别?
是瑞穗的猫啊
·
2023-08-24 15:44
java
数据库
开发语言
数据库——事务,
事务隔离级别
事务的特性(ACID)并发事务带来的问题
事务隔离级别
实际情况演示脏读(读未提交)避免脏读(读已提交)不可重复读可重复读防止幻读(可串行化)什么是事务?事务是逻辑上的一组操作,要么都执行,要么都不执行。
挨打且不服66
·
2023-08-24 09:40
java笔记整理
数据库
oracle
事务隔离级别
及其缺陷
事务隔离级别
/缺陷脏读不可重复读幻读读未提交(readuncommit)可能可能可能读已提交(readcommit)不可能可能可能可重复读(repeatedread)不可能不可能可能可串行化(Serializable
i骐骏
·
2023-08-24 01:53
MySQL 事务
日志二、并发事务出现的问题2.1.脏读(Dirtyread)2.2.不可重复读(Unrepeatableread)2.3.幻读(Phantomread)2.4.丢失修改(Losttomodify)三、
事务隔离级别
猿究院-Gan饭者
·
2023-08-23 12:06
mysql
数据库
Mysql
事务隔离级别
详解
事务隔离级别
是一个重要的概念,它定义了事务在读取和修改数据时能够接触到其他事务所做的修改的程度。事务隔离的目的是确保并发事务能够正确地执行,同时保持数据库的一致性和可靠性。
大家都说我身材好
·
2023-08-22 23:37
Java高级
Mysql
知识
mysql
数据库
[MySQL]02关于事务的解析
目录原子性一致性持久性隔离性
事务隔离级别
并发执行可能存在问题脏读问题不可重复读幻读难点解析原子性事务最核心的就是原子性以前人们认为原子不可再分,用原子性来表示一个事务不可分割updateaccountsetbalance
桃乃木同学
·
2023-08-22 14:04
数据库
Spring设计思想-事务篇之二、数据库隔离级别
0.前言数据库的
事务隔离级别
是关系型数据库事务的理论基础,本文将从资源互斥的角度从上到下依次进行阐释。1.数据库的
事务隔离级别
1.1事务的隔离级别,隔离的是什么?
段永平
·
2023-08-22 11:30
数据库常用的
事务隔离级别
及原理(转载)
转自:https://baijiahao.baidu.com/s?id=1611918898724887602&wfr=spider&for=pc什么是事务隔离?任何支持事务的数据库,都必须具备四个特性,分别是:原子性(Atomicity)、一致性(Consistency)、隔离性(Isolation)、持久性(Durability),也就是我们常说的事务ACID,这样才能保证事务((Transa
逍遥无铭
·
2023-08-22 07:51
innodb事务实现
事务的特性ACID事务的类别事务实现redoredoLogbuffer的格式undo更新主键purgegroupcommit因为上层的binlog和底层的redolog要保持一致,所以事务控制语句
事务隔离级别
分布式事务事务习惯
boring_111
·
2023-08-22 02:16
MySQL学习
java
数据库
开发语言
Spring事务
Spring事务一、什么是事务、事务的特性、事务的隔离级别二、Spring中事务实现编程式事务:手动写代码操作事务声明式事务:使用注解自动开启和提交事务三、Spring
事务隔离级别
及设置方法四、Spring
安苒_
·
2023-08-21 00:22
JAVA
EE
spring
java
事务
Spring 中的
事务隔离级别
什么是
事务隔离级别
?
事务隔离级别
是对事务4大特性中隔离性的具体体现,使用
事务隔离级别
可以控制并发事务在同时执行时的某种行为。
pilisiyang
·
2023-08-20 17:17
上一页
5
6
7
8
9
10
11
12
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他